Three people have been arrested on suspicion of murder following the death of a 21-year-old man in Sheffield.
Jordan Hill was found with stab wounds at a flat in Southey Avenue in Longley, at 21:45 GMT on Thursday.
South Yorkshire Police said Mr Hill was taken to hospital but died as a result of his injuries.
A 31-year-old man and 24-year-old woman were arrested earlier and a 29-year-old man was arrested on Tuesday. All remain in police custody.
A post-mortem examination concluded Mr Hill died as a result of stab wounds.
